I was just looking around for something interesting to write a blog on and I came across a Realtors blog which was going back and forth as to whether the Real Estate market has begun a decline (some even thinking a crash is imminent).

In my market area on the southern border of British Columbia I do not see any signs of weakening at all.  The BC market in general seems from my perspective to be continuing a huge growth.  This of course is an opinion formed as a result of talking to active buyers/sellers who are in my area for real estate purposes.

Because I have no actual foundation for comparing notes I was hoping to initiate a thread in which various realtors in any and all areas can give a report as to how they percieve the market conditions as the conditions pertain to their area and customers.  So if you have anything you would like to share regarding your market strength or weakness I would love to hear from you.
